Understanding Old Mutual Auto Insurance Policies

Old Mutual offers a variety of auto insurance policies to meet different driver needs. Some key options available include:

Comprehensive Car Insurance

This policy provides the highest level of coverage by protecting your vehicle from physical damages including theft and accidental damage. It reimburses repair or replacement costs, minus any applicable excess/deductible amount. Comprehensive coverage is recommended for high-value vehicles.

Third Party Fire & Theft Insurance

A cheaper alternative that only covers damages to other vehicles and property in an accident, as well as fire or theft losses to your own vehicle. Not recommended if you want coverage for accidental self-damages.

Third Party Only Insurance

The most basic coverage required by law that only protects against liability claims from other parties in an accident. Your own vehicle is not covered for any damage or losses under this policy.

Multi-Vehicle Discounts

Old Mutual provides premium discounts if insuring more than one vehicle on the same policy. This can offer considerable savings for families with multiple cars.

Optional Extra Coverage Add-Ons

Customers may further tailor coverage by adding extra benefits like windscreen repair/replacement, key replacement, medical expenses and more for an additional premium.

Some additional factors that determine your Old Mutual car insurance premium include the make/model of vehicle, where it is parked overnight, your location/garage address, driving experience, license status, and your claims/accident history. Online quotes make it easy to compare estimated costs.

By understanding the different policy structures available, drivers can identify the right balance of price and protection specific to their needs and budget. Always check coverage details are adequate before signing up.
